dc.descriptionIn the framework of perturbative QCD, double inclusive cross sections for high $p_t$ parton production in nucleus-nucleus collisions are computed with multiple rescattering taken into account. The induced long-range correlations between numbers of jets at forward and backward rapidities are found to reach $10÷20$% for light nuclei at $\sqrt{s}=200$ GeV/c and to be suppressed for heavy nuclei and LHC energies.
